What companies run services between Corpus Christi, TX, USA and San Pedro Sula, Honduras?

United Airlines flies from Corpus Christi International Airport (CRP) to Ramón Villeda Morales International Airport (SAP) once daily. Alternatively, you can take a bus from Corpus Christi Bus Station to Terminal Metropolitana de Buses via Victoria, Houston - Hillcroft Ave, Houston, Guatemala City, Litegua Bus Station, and Guatemala in around 3d 6h.
